About this experience

Learn the basic concepts of Freediving & practice with a professional diver This program provides you with the training & knowledge required to safely freedive with a buddy in pool/confined water environments to a depth of five meters. You will earn the SSI or SDI Basic Freediving certification on completion. The perfect way to start your freediving and spearfishing adventures! By booking this activity you confirm you have read and agree with our Terms & Conditions. If we have to cancel the activity, we will contact you to reschedule, or you receive store credit. You'll have to complete the dive medical declaration before participating in any in-water activities, and might need to be signed off by a dive doctor before being allowed to dive.

Know before you go

  • Not recommended for travelers with poor cardiovascular health
  • Travelers should have at least a moderate level of physical fitness
  • Minimum age is 14 years
  • Diving within 48 hours of flying is not recommended. All participants will be required to complete a health questionnaire prior to diving. Some pre-existing medical conditions (eg asthma, heart conditions, etc) may prevent you from diving, please consult your doctor
